Come to Camping La Corniche for a Brittany holiday on a well-run, well-kept park, with loads to do on site and in the locality – it’s a handy starting point for exploring Finistère and the Pointe du Raz – whether your tastes tend towards active options or recharging your batteries with family and friends. The site is also 1.5 kilometres from Plage de Kerrest on the Baie d’Audierne, 10 minutes’ walk from the centre of Plozévet and half an hour to historic Quimper. When not sunbathing on the beach or guzzling local oysters, take a dip in the heated indoor swimming pool, while younger guests have use of a paddling pool, a children’s play area with a slide and a bouncy castle to jump around on. There’s also a football pitch, a pétanque court and table-tennis tables, and if you’re holidaying in July and August, the licensed bar and takeaway service are open all day, with entertainment organised on occasional evenings. At Camping La Corniche, there are family-friendly facilities including accessible toilets, showers, washing-up facilities, a launderette and a baby area.

Local attractions

Walk or cycle along to Plozévet (five minutes’ drive) for a potter around this seaside town first of all, then drive along the coast to Audierne (15 minutes) to investigate its shops, plus cafés and restaurants serving the freshest of local oysters. You can also take a boat from Audierne’s port of Esquibien (20 minutes) to the legendary Île de Sein. Well-worth a day trip is the seaside town of Benodet, about 40 minutes’ drive away, for its long length of family-friendly beach, indoor options including art galleries, a casino and the Benodet Seaside Museum, or boat trips from the marina to the sandy beaches of the Glénan Islands. Hubs for sailing, kayaking, surfing, diving, walking and horse riding are found all nearby, along with cycling trails and fishing spots.
